The Benefits of Buying Refurbished Tools

When it comes to tackling home projects, from simple maintenance tasks to more complex DIY renovations, having the right tools is essential. However, high-quality tools can be quite expensive, especially with additional costs like tariffs that further increase their prices. Fortunately, there are several alternatives to purchasing brand-new tools that can help you save money without sacrificing quality.

One option is renting tools, which can be cost-effective if you only need them for a single project. Another possibility is borrowing tools from friends or neighbors, though this approach comes with the risk of not getting the specific tool you need when you need it. In many cases, owning the tool might be the most practical choice. If you're looking to save some money while still getting a reliable product, buying a refurbished tool could be an excellent solution.

Refurbished tools, particularly those that are certified by the factory, often come with warranties and are just as functional and dependable as new models. These tools are typically restored to their original condition, making them a great alternative for those who want to avoid the high cost of new equipment. The key is knowing where to find these high-quality options.

Top Places to Find Certified Refurbished Tools

Amazon

As one of the largest online retailers, Amazon offers a wide range of products, including refurbished tools. You can search for “reconditioned tools” on the site or visit Amazon Renewed, which has a dedicated section for reconditioned items. This includes a variety of tools under the Tools and Home Improvement category. If you choose a third-party seller, make sure to check their ratings and confirm that a warranty is included.

Specialized Refurbished Tool Sites

There are several online merchants that specialize in selling refurbished and reconditioned tools. Some of the best options include:

  • Acme Tools offers a wide selection of hand and power tools, most of which come with certifications and warranties. Returns are free within 30 days.
  • CPO Outlets provides a 120-day money-back guarantee on its certified refurbished products, making it a top choice for those who want flexibility.
  • Direct Tools Factory Outlet has a large inventory of tools but requires payment for shipping and includes a 20% restocking fee if you return the item.

CPO Outlets is often considered the best starting point due to its generous return policy, but Acme and Direct Tools are also reliable choices if you can't find what you need elsewhere.

Big Box Stores

Many big box hardware stores also offer reconditioned tools alongside their new inventory. For example:

  • Home Depot typically has a varied selection of reconditioned tools available on its website.
  • Lowe's Outlet stores, which sell scratch-and-dent items at discounted prices, sometimes carry used and reconditioned tools at significant savings. However, these outlets are limited in number and operate as regional clearance centers.
  • Walmart also has a broad range of tools available on its website, including some reconditioned options.

Because the availability of reconditioned tools can be limited, it’s a good idea to check multiple sources until you find the right product. Patience and persistence are important when searching for these deals.
